lxr пре 2 месеци
родитељ
комит
a3bc075ae9
1 измењених фајлова са 4 додато и 2 уклоњено
  1. 4 2
      src/views/dynamicManagement/reviewAppeal.vue

+ 4 - 2
src/views/dynamicManagement/reviewAppeal.vue

@@ -51,7 +51,7 @@
         </div>
         <el-tabs v-model="activeTab" @tab-click="handleTabClick">
           <el-tab-pane :label="`全部 (${tabCounts.all})`" name="0" />
-          <el-tab-pane :label="`待回复差评 (${tabCounts.pending})`" name="pending" />
+          <el-tab-pane :label="`待回复差评 (${tabCounts.noReplyCount})`" name="pending" />
           <el-tab-pane :label="`差评 (${tabCounts.bad})`" name="3" />
           <el-tab-pane :label="`好评 (${tabCounts.good})`" name="1" />
           <el-tab-pane :label="`中评 (${tabCounts.neutral})`" name="2" />
@@ -252,7 +252,8 @@ const tabCounts = reactive({
   pending: 0,
   bad: 0,
   good: 0,
-  neutral: 0
+  neutral: 0,
+  noReplyCount: 0
 });
 
 // 当前激活的标签
@@ -359,6 +360,7 @@ const loadStatistics = async () => {
     tabCounts.neutral = rc?.midCount ?? 0;
     tabCounts.bad = rc?.badCount ?? 0;
     tabCounts.pending = rc?.pending ?? 0;
+    tabCounts.noReplyCount = rc?.noReplyCount ?? 0;
 
     statistics.totalReviews = tabCounts.all;
     statistics.badTextReviews = tabCounts.bad;